What does a preconstruction manager do?

A Preconstruction Manager oversees the planning and coordination of construction projects before the actual building begins. Their responsibilities include budgeting, scheduling, risk assessment, value engineering, and collaborating with architects, engineers, and clients to ensure the project is feasible and cost-effective. They play a critical role in identifying potential issues early and ensuring that the project is set up for success during the construction phase.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a preconstruction manager?

To thrive as a Preconstruction Manager, you need strong expertise in cost estimating, project planning, and construction management, typically supported by a degree in construction management or a related field. Familiarity with estimating software (such as Bluebeam or ProEst), scheduling tools, and construction documentation systems is essential. Exceptional communication, negotiation, and leadership skills help build strong relationships with clients, subcontractors, and project teams. These abilities ensure accurate project planning, cost control, and successful project execution from the earliest phases.

The primary objective of the Preconstruction Manager - Electrical is to manage the process and resources that provide quality pre-construction services to both internal and external clients, and review the progress of existing projects to ensure their completion within the parameters of the established preconstruction scope of services. This position reports to and receives direction from the Preconstruction Director and VP of Preconstruction.ย 

Preconstruction Manager Required Qualifications:

      • 9+ years full time relevant industry experience
      • 7+ years demonstrated experience with commercial construction estimating and estimating software solutions
      • Demonstrated knowledge of Value Management processes
      • Proficiency in the use of Microsoft Office Excel, Microsoft Word, and Powerpointย 
      • Bachelor's Degree - Engineering, Architecture, Construction Management or equivalent/applicable degree; or equivalent experience and minimum 7 years prior relevant experience.

Skanska uses knowledge & foresight to shape the way people live, work, and connect. More than 135 years in the making, we're one of the world's largest construction and project development companies. With operations in select markets throughout the Nordics, Europe, and the United States, global revenue totaled $15.9 billion in 2024.

Skanska in the U.S. operates 28 offices across the country, with its headquarters in New York City. In 2024, the U.S. construction sector generated $8.2 billion in revenue, and the U.S. development sector's net investments in commercial projects totaled $224 million.

Together with our customers and the collective expertise of our 6,300 teammates in the U.S. and 26,300 globally, we create innovative and sustainable solutions that support healthy living beyond our lifetime. ย
